Learning to focus the mind for success – Shirley Snoyman

August 31, 2018
By Kylie.Strawbridge
0 Comment
2 Views

Shirley shares a toolkit that can help you manage your life in a more positive way when you find you are in a stressful state. The tools will help you focus your mind for your studies, your university life and will also help to get you ready for your career.

Speaker: Shirley Snoyman
